Lead-acid automotive starting batteries serve a critical role in starting your vehicle's engine and powering its electrical systems. They consist of lead dioxide and sponge lead plates submerged in a dilute sulfuric acid solution, which creates chemical reactions that generate electricity. This straightforward design has proven reliable for over a century, evolving with technology but retaining its core principles.
One of the major advantages of lead-acid automotive starting batteries is their ability to provide a high burst of power for short periods. This characteristic is crucial for starting internal combustion engines, especially in cold weather conditions. In fact, the peak cranking amps (PCA) offered by these batteries can be significant, enabling your vehicle to start quickly when it’s most needed.
However, lead-acid batteries are not without their drawbacks. They are heavier than some newer battery technologies, such as lithium-ion batteries. Their life cycle is also shorter, generally lasting between three to five years, depending on usage and maintenance. Yet, they remain a cost-effective option, which is why many vehicle manufacturers still rely on lead-acid automotive starting batteries in their models.
Modern lead-acid batteries come in different configurations, such as flooded, absorbed glass mat (AGM), and gel batteries. Flooded batteries are the most common and require regular maintenance, including checking the electrolyte levels. AGM batteries, on the other hand, are sealed and spill-proof, making them suitable for vehicles with advanced electronic systems. They also have a longer cycle life and can handle deep discharges better than traditional flooded batteries. Gel batteries use a silica gel to hold electrolyte in place, providing safety against spills and offering a longer service life, but they require a specific charging style to avoid damage.

It’s essential for vehicle owners to understand how to maintain their lead-acid automotive starting batteries effectively. Regular inspections can help you identify signs of wear and corrosion early on. Make sure to check the battery terminals for corrosion, as it can inhibit power flow. Keeping the battery clean and ensuring that it is securely fastened in place can also prevent vibration damage, which can shorten its lifespan.
If your battery shows signs of weakness, such as slow cranking or dim lights when the engine is off, it may be time for a replacement. Always consult your vehicle’s manual to ensure you select the correct type and size of lead-acid automotive starting battery.
